> How do I go about registering a Canadian domain (.ca)?
Here's the registration agency:
http://www.cdnnet.ca/
Registration is free, but it is restricted in various ways. Most
notably, you won't be assigned a plain "www.foo.ca" unless you meet
one of various criteria: you're a federally-incorporated company or
orgqnization, you carry on business in several provinces, or you have
a federally registered trademark.
If you don't meet these criteria, you have to add second- and third-
level domain names to your address, which can lead to such unwieldy
names as "www.foo.toronto.on.ca". Eew.
